Ordinals
beta
Sat 880683482774966
decimal
176136.3482774966
degree
0°176136′744″3482774966‴
percentile
41.93730874970087%
name
hpnvwyuvwsp
cycle
0
epoch
0
period
87
block
176136
offset
3482774966
timestamp
2012-04-18 10:58:56 UTC
rarity
common
prev
next